Axios reports Texas Attorney General Ken Paxton revealed his office is probing Facebook over violations of the Texas Deceptive Trade Practices — Consumer Protection Act. The investigation concerns Facebook's potential unlawful harvesting of users' biometric data. Paxton's office requested documents from Illinois' Biometric Information Privacy Act lawsuit against Facebook that is close to finalizing a $650 million settlement.
